What companies run services between PJ Watergate Hotel, Bangkok, Thailand and Pattaya, Thailand?

T Tour Transport operates a bus from Bangkok Eastern Bus Terminal to Pattaya Klang every 3 hours. Tickets cost ฿230–290 and the journey takes 1h 50m. Alternatively, State Railway of Thailand operates a train from Makkasan to Pattaya once daily. Tickets cost ฿35–900 and the journey takes 3h 18m.
